Hunted 83 to the west of 85 in 2011-2012 and 2012-2013 seasons on Private land on west side of La Veta pass. Both times it was 2nd rifle. Elk pretty abundant. LOTS of great sleeper mulies!!!!!! Most of the elk were killed during muzzle loader when the bulls were still bugling and in the high country. Elk were pretty dang timid on our real estate. Even worse the second trip. It was a hunting club style ranch that had built up to approximately 50 cabins with 15 or so full time residents. About 28,000 acres purchased by some real estate tycoon. He sold it off in 40 acre sections. If you did not post your property you could hunt the rest of the properties that did not post theirs and visa-versa except what the tycoon kept for his own leisure. Originally established as a hunting club turned HOA in the freakin mountains of Colorado. Go figure.
Anyway sold our stake and moved on. Dad hunted it for about 5 seasons before he started taking me in 2011. Let me know if I can help in any other way!
